Fulfillment of Two Laws
- The Presentation of Jesus fulfills two laws: purification and redemption of the firstborn son.
- Mary and Joseph offered two doves or pigeons, the offering of the poor.
The Offering of the Poor
- Mary and Joseph made the offering of the poor, showing their humility.
- This was noteworthy because Mary, due to her immaculate conception and the virgin birth, didn't need purification.
A Unique Offering
- The purification and redemption rituals didn't necessitate being performed in the temple.
- Mary and Joseph chose Jerusalem, signifying a unique offering of Jesus to God.
